 How can I check the status of my proposal after submission to the HSC?
Solution

Once you have received the confirmation message from the HSC that the submission process has been completed successfully, you can check at any moment the contents of your proposal, as recorded in the HSC database, using the options 'Retrieve latest proposal at HSC' and/or 'Retrieve proposal documentation', to retrieve your AORs and/or get a copy of the cover sheet and of the pdf file containing your scientific case, respectively. Both options are available from the "Submit" menu of the 'Proposal submission tool' window in HSpot.

Please note that when you retrieve the AORs you will see the current status in the Astronomer database, not the Operational database used for scheduling. This means that the latest updates may not yet be included and the most recently scheduled AORs may not yet be flagged as "Scheduled". The two databases are synchronised on a weekly basis.
